ECW Recap 12.30.08


ECW Recap from Manchester, NH:

ECW opened with The Miz and John Morrison in the ring to present a special-edition of The Dirt Sheet to end 2008. Miz and Morrison joked that they bought everyone new cars, but instead said they were giving them The Dirt Sheet which was named Best Talk Show of 2008. Miz and Morrison listed out their New Year's resolutions with both men saying they would win the Royal Rumble. Then the two superstars made fun of various superstars by listing out various prank items they wished for in the New Year.

As they made fun of Finlay and Hornswoggle, the duo rushed down to the ring. Hornswoggle screamed into the mic and Finlay translated as he hit Morrison in the face. Miz gained an upperhand on Finlay and both men started to attack. Hornswoggle rushed out of the ring and then underneath it. Miz and Morrison went out and lifted the apron cover to find him, but instead Boogeyman's music came on. The Boogeyman came out from under the ring and chased both men out.




Mark Henry vs. Matt Hardy

Tony Atlas accompanied Henry to the ring and then Hardy came out to the roar of the crowd. Matt offered a hand for a test of strength early on but then punched Henry in the face instead. Matt used a barrage of right hands then ran against the ropes into a Mark Henry boot. Henry started to take control from here, using his power on Matt, including a headbutt. Matt tried to mount offense but ran into Mark Henry and was knocked to the mat. Henry used a chin/headlock to try to wear him down more. Henry was able to send Matt to the corner and did a seated Splash on him off the bottom rope. Matt managed to get a leg on the ropes to prevent the pinfall.

After a commercial, Henry continued his dominance of the match, until he tried to sit splash Matt in the ring. Matt avoided it and started building up the offense, eventually hitting a Side Effect. Matt signaled for Twist of Fate, but Tony Atlas was up on the apron to distract him. Matt turned and clocked Atlas, knocking him off. Henry had recovered and tried for a clothesline, but Matt ducked him and kicked him in the gut. Matt went for Twist of Fate, but Henry shoved him away. All of a sudden, Jack Swagger had entered the ring and grabbed Hardy for the Gut Wrench Powerbomb. Mark Henry stared down Swagger as Swagger kept smiling and backed out of the ring and up the ramp.

Winner: Matt Hardy wins due to disqualification of Mark Henry when Jack Swagger interfered.




DJ Gabriel vs. Paul Burchill

Katie Lea accompanied her brother to the ring for his debut appearance on ECW. Gabriel emerged onto the ramp with Alicia Fox and they danced down to and inside the ring with Katie and Burchill watching.

Burchill gained the advantage as he shoved Gabriel down and then began to maul him in the corner and center of the ring. Burchill continued to wear down the new superstar with a headlock, but Gabriel used his power to stand up and chop out of it. Burchill knocked him down again and continued to beat on him. Gabriel fought back again, but Burchill responded with a suplex to bring him back to the mat. Gabriel again began to try to gain some momentum but Burchill shoved him to the ropes. As Gabriel bounced off the ropes Burchill hit him down from behind. Gabriel then countered a Burchill slam attempt by putting him on one shoulder and dropping to the mat.

From there Gabriel went to the turnbuckle for his finisher, but Burchill went over and yanked his leg to drop DJ to the mat. Burchill tried to stand up Gabriel for a DDT, but Gabriel was quick to counter it and rolled onto Burchill, holding his legs for a pinfall victory. Gabriel rolled out of the ring holding his head still and Alicia Fox slid over to congratulate him. Fox danced by Gabriel's side as they headed up the ramp and Katie Lea and her brother scowled at them from the ring.

Winner: DJ Gabriel wins via pinfall over Paul Burchill.

Backstage, Boogeyman was shown feasting on worms and laughing maniacally. All of a sudden, Hornswoggle was there and began angrily running circles around Boogeyman before rushing out. Boogeyman laughed and began mumbling incoherently about Leprechauns, then sang some of the Smurfs theme song before chomping down on a worm.

Raw Rebound covered the employer-employee relationship of JBL and Shawn Michaels which included last night's Fatal Fourway match. Michaels was able to deliver a Superkick to eliminate Randy Orton which left just him and JBL in the ring. JBL ordered his employee to simply lay down for the pin. HBK wouldn't do it, but after several minutes Michaels prepared himself for a JBL clothesline. JBL leveled him then took the pinfall to become #1 Contender for Cena's World Heavyweight title.




Finlay & The Boogeyman vs. John Morrison & The Miz
No DQ Match

During the early part of this match, Miz and Morrison were dropped to the mat and Hornswoggle came in the ring to help Finlay sit splash them. As Miz and Morrison rolled to the outside, Boogeyman hit them with a double clothesline. Boogeyman crawled under the ring, and eventually went to the other side to yank Miz' leg. Boogeyman began to pull Miz under the ring but Morrison ran over to help him. Horney leapt off the side apron and crashed onto both men. As Finlay came onto the side apron, Morrison was able to get up and run over to clip his leg. Miz took control of Finlay inside the ring. The heel team began to keep Finlay away from a tag and worked to wear him down.

Morrison had the pinfall on Finlay, but Boogeyman rushed in and kicked him to break it up, then rushed over to knock Miz off the apron. Finlay was back up and ducked a Morrison clothesline, then knocked him to the mat with repeated clotheslines. Miz entered the ring, but Finlay was able to clothesline him over the top rope. Unfortunately, as Finlay was turned to send Miz out of the ring, Morrison took advantage by grabbing him and rolling him up for a pin. Boogeyman attacked Morrison outside the ring and shoved him back in. Morrison stood up to look out at Boogeyman, but Finlay grabbed him from behind and hit the Celtic Cross. Miz was able to pull Morrison out safely and the duo backed up the ramp as Boogeyman and Finlay stared at them.

Finlay went to the audience and brought 3 kids in the ring to join in a dance with Hornswoggle and himself as ECW closed out the year.

Winners: The Miz & John Morrison win via pinfall over The Boogeyman & Finlay.
